**Postmortem timeline — Farelight pricing experiment**

14:22 — On-call paged after checkout conversions dropped sharply on the Farelight platform. Investigation showed the ticket-pricing experiment had begun serving the treatment price to 100% of traffic instead of the intended 10% split, due to a misconfigured rollout flag pushed earlier that afternoon. Experiment was halted at 14:41 and prices reverted. The deploy responsible was identified by the token recorded below.

session token of fadug-hahap = htk3_554

## Kickoff Notes — ChipGate Reader

Quick recap for the Harborfell Marathon setup: the trackside timing-chip readers need firmware flashed before Thursday's dry run, and the mat at the 10k split has been flaky, so test it twice. Spare antennas are in the blue crate. Don't reorder cabling without checking first — it's mapped to the scoring van. All hardware questions go to the lead listed below.

approver of yahig-kagup = Ralok Sorael

Handover — Shuttle-Bus Gate

Tobin, covering reception duties: the shuttle-bus gate on the east side of the Harlowe campus now opens at 07:15 instead of 07:30. Drivers from Vanter Coaches will buzz twice if the gate sticks; release it from the panel under the desk. If you need to open it manually after hours, the gate keypad takes the code below.

staff pass of fajof-fawif = bdg-ES-2

## Scanner Limits & Quotas

Heads up, reviewers: the Pinewhistle typo-squat scanner rate-limits itself so we don't hammer the Larkspur package mirror. Per-run caps apply to candidate name permutations, download size, and concurrent fetches. If a diff touches these, flag it — bumping them has melted staging before. The current tuning constants are defined as follows.

tuning constants:
THRESHOLDS = {
    "kelix": 280,
    "druvan": 756,
    "oliael": 399,
}

- [ ] Run the Tidewrack orphaned-resource sweeper in dry-run mode first — seriously, always dry-run. Check the summary for anything tagged `keep-forever` before letting it actually delete. If the count looks weird (more than ~200 items), ping the platform channel before proceeding. Once the sweep finishes clean, paste the trace token it prints right here.

session token of yageg-kagap = htk9_89026285c